A R-stereospecific amidase was purified from Brevibacterium epidermidis ZJB-07021 and characterized in detail. The amidase was purified to homogeneity by three chromatographic steps for up to 328.9-fold with specific activity of 31.9 U mg1. The enzyme was a homodimer with a molecular mass of 94 kDa. It exhibited maximum activity at 40 °C and pH 7.5. The enzyme was strongly inactivated by serine protease inhibitor PMSF. The values of Km and Vmax for racemic 2,2-dimethylcyclopropane carboxamide (DMCPCA) were 4.58 mM and 35.03 μmol min1 mg1 protein, respectively. The amidase showed a broad substrate spectrum toward aliphatic, aromatic and heterocyclic amides, but could hardly hydrolyze the bulky side-chain-containing amides. Furthermore, kinetic resolution of racemic DMCPCA by the amidase afforded S-DMCPCA in 46.3% yield and 99% ee with an average E-value of 67. These unique properties of the amidase imply that it is a promising biocatalyst for the production of chiral amides and carboxylic acids.
